HTC fitness band to launch in U.S. first

HTCDetails continue to slowly emerge about HTC’s first wearable device. Recent rumours have suggested that HTC has opted to cancel plans to release a smartwatch in favour of a fitness band that will leverage its new partnership with Under Armour. Now comes word that this HTC fitness band will first launch in the U.S., Under Armour’s own home country.

No new information about the HTC wearable was revealed though. But it is expected to integrate with Under Armour’s UA Record platform. If so, it promises to not only track your personal health data with a variety of fitness tracking tools (such as MapMyRun and MapMyRide) but also allow you to compete in a variety of fitness challenges against up to 20 friends. A range of content including videos, nutrition information, training methodologies and injury prevention will also be available.

The HTC fitness band will presumably be unveiled alongside its new flagship smartphone at its March 1 MWC 2015 event.

There is no word yet on HTC’s fitness band launch plans beyond the U.S. at this point but we can expect to learn more once HTC makes its first wearable official.
